Where to Use It with Caution

While the Happy Little Dog Face Vector Art is visually appealing, there are a few scenarios where it might need extra attention. For example, if you plan to stitch it onto small hoop sizes or thin fabric, the intricate details around the dog's face may not translate well unless you adjust the stitch density and choose the right stabilizer.

Also, consider how the design interacts with dark fabric backgrounds. Since it’s a black and white vector, you’ll need to carefully select thread colors that provide good contrast. Testing it on scrap fabric first is always a smart move to ensure the final result looks as intended.

If you're planning to use it on curved surfaces like caps or mugs, you'll need to make sure the design doesn’t get distorted during the embroidery process. Paying attention to hoop size and design placement will help avoid any misalignment or stretching issues.
